# Pilot Churn Review — Managers Only

The Quillhaven pilot of the Fenwick Ledger platform recorded higher-than-forecast churn in its second month, concentrated among smaller accounts onboarded without guided setup. Retention improved after the assisted-onboarding change, though margins remain under review. Tamsin Corwell's team continues weekly cohort tracking. The board should note the commercial implications outlined directly below.

board note of yaduf-bagag: Wenwynox Holdings plans to lower the Oliys list price by 26 percent in September.

# Hey reviewers — this env config drives Chirpwright, our little deploy-status
# chat bot. It posts to the #ship-it channel whenever a rollout starts, stalls,
# or finishes. Keep CHIRP_POLL_SECONDS at 30 unless you enjoy rate limits.
# The bot needs one credential to authenticate with the chat gateway, and it
# goes on the line immediately below this comment block:

vault entry, fadup-tagag: RELAY_SECRET8=2fd92179

Heads up: if the Lintrock baseline file in the Quarrow repo drifts from main, CI fails with a "stale baseline" error even when the code is fine. Quick fix is to regenerate the baseline on a clean checkout and re-push. If a customer build is blocked, confirm the failing run matches the token below before escalating.

build token for yadug-yagag: htk21_c863c33eb8b82c0c9c152